Necrontyr weren't a small people stuck on some small inhabitable planet, but rather a massive empire.
They no longer exist to simply harvest souls for the C'tan, but rather to rebuild to the former glory. Hell, they don't even serve the C'tan any more; rather, the former star gods are now effectively their slaves.
Each tomb world is a different independent faction now, with their own backstory and everything. While your average necrons are still a mindless faceless army, the higher-ranked leaders now actually have their memories intact, complete with their own personalities and everything, leading to different Necron Lords acting quite differently.
